Creating Complex Pilasters and Other Structures

Prev Next

The Pilaster shape in its simplest form should be thought of as a transition shape. When you need to draw complex structural elements between Walls, the Pilaster shape is commonly used as a shape to connect them. As such, you can use the Pilaster for Walls that change thickness or for handling multiple Wall intersections.

A nearly unlimited number of Walls can intersect with a Pilaster shape at just about any angle. In some situations you may see missing Ties. Be sure to inspect your drawings and add Ties for these locations.
